MAUAD, Munir; FELTRAN, José Carlos; CRUSCIOL, Carlos Alexandre Costa e ALVAREZ, Angêla Cristina Camarin. Dry matter and root morphology of upland rice plants as a function of zinc fertilization. Rev. de Ciências Agrárias [online]. 2012, vol.35, n.1, pp.251-260. ISSN 0871-018X.
The study aimed was to evaluate the upland rice cultivars behavior submitted to different levels of zinc, aiming to identify development alterations of the root system and the shoot. The experiment was carried in 8 dm-3 pots in greenhouse, up 64 days after the emergency of the plants. The experiment was design 4 x 3 completely randomized, consisted by four zinc levels (0, 4, 8 and 16 mg dm-3) and three upland rice cultivars (‘Caiapó’, ‘Maravilha’ and ‘Primavera’) with four replications. The root diameter increased by the Zn high level fertilization. Length, surface and root volume did not influenced by the zinc levels. The cultivars of ‘Caiapó’ traditional group and ‘Primavera’ intermediate showed increased root lenght then the ‘Maravilha’ modern group. Cultivars with greater root lenght (‘Caiapó’e ‘Primavera’) demonstrated higher lever of Zn levels in the shoot.
